ASP.NET059-(C#)基于NET博客系统的设计与实现(SQL数据库)
1.无需注册登录,支付后按照提示操作即可获取该资料.
2.资料以网页介绍的为准,下载后不会有水印.资料仅供学习参考之用.
密 惠 保
摘要:简易博客网站系统实现用户在线文章发表、文章浏览及文章评论,为用户提供了友好的个人信息共享和思想感情交流平台。它改变传统的文章发表方式,突破了传统出版物的枷锁,实现文章创作的网络化,使传统繁琐的文章发表简单化、大众化。本网站基于B/S模式,在Visual Studio 2003集成开发环境下采用ASP.NET技术和C#语言,后台数据库使用SQL Server 2000,可满足用户个人信息和文章共享的需求,实现了用户之间简单的信息交流,提供用户注册、发表文章、管理文章、管理评论、发表评论、切换博客模板等功能。本网站跨平台性强,运行速度快,用户可以快速查询文章、高效执行管理操作,达到了预期效果。 [资料来源:www.THINK58.com]
关键词:ASP.NET;C#;SQL Server 2000;博客网站 [资料来源:http://THINK58.com]
[资料来源:http://www.THINK58.com]
目 录
论文总页数:25页
1 引言 1
1.1 概述 1
1.2 设计背景 1
1.3 设计意义 1
1.4 设计方法 1
2 需求分析 2
2.1 调查研究 2
2.2 组织结构 3
2.3 操作流程 3
2.4 环境配置 4
3 概要设计 4
3.1 模块划分 4
3.2 功能模块初步设计 4
3.3 功能模块结构图 5
3.4 数据库设计 7
4 详细设计 9
4.1 网站界面设计 9
4.2 个人主页界面设计 11
4.3 用户功能界面设计 13
4.4 管理员界面设计 18
5 系统测试 21
5.1 遇到的问题 21
5.2 解决问题的方法 21
结 论 22
参考文献 23
致 谢 24
声 明 25
[资料来源:www.THINK58.com]
[资料来源:www.THINK58.com]
功能模块初步设计
注册用户模块
注册用户功能包括:发表文章、管理文章、管理文章评论等。
(1)发表文章。系统将文章标题、摘要、内容、人气、类型、类型编号、发表时间、发表文章作者、发表文章作者ID录入数据库。
(2)管理文章。用户管理文章的功能主要为修改和删除。系统将用户文章的基本信息显示出来,既可在查看文章详细信息之后,执行修改和删除操作,又可直接对文章基本信息执行删除操作。修改文章信息即修改文章的标题、摘要、内容、类型;删除操作,将文章的相关信息从数据库删除。
(3)管理文章评论。用户管理文章评论的功能是删除评论。系统将用户文章的基本信息显示出来,按不同的文章管理文章评论。根据文章编号,显示文章的评论信息,用户按自己的意愿删除评论,即从数据库里完全删除该条评论的相关信息。
普通用户模块
普通用户功能包括:阅读站内文章、发表文章评论、浏览站内博客信息等。
(1)阅读站内文章。系统还提供查询文章功能,普通用户可根据文章的标题、摘要、内容(任意部分)、类型、文章的作者等查询出相关文章信息。阅读文章内容,查看文章的详细信息,并发表文章评论。
(2)发表文章评论。查看文章详细信息即可发表。系统将录入评论的详细信息:发表评论的昵称(非管理员用户均为“网络游客”,管理员用户为该用户的真实姓名)、评论的内容、评论时间、评论文章ID。 [资料来源:http://think58.com]
(3)浏览博客基本信息。博客的基本信息指在网站内注册用户的基本信息,包括站内注册信息、个人基本信息、联系方式、发表的文章、文章的相关评论信息等。
管理员模块
管理员功能包括:管理站内的用户、文章、评论和管理站内公告。
(1)管理用户。管理员对用户管理操作即为删除。系统提供搜索功能,管理员可以通过用户登录名、真实姓名、出生年月等定位到具体用户。执行删除操作,即将用户的注册信息、基本信息、联系方式等完全从数据库删除。删除之后,该管理员用户则和普通用户一样。但是,他所发表的文章仍然存在数据库中。
(2)管理文章。管理员对文章的管理操作为删除。系统提供搜索功能,管理员可通过文章标题、摘要、内容(任意匹配)、类型、作者查询具体文章,然后执行操作。管理操作一旦执行,该文章所对应相关信息就从数据库里删除。管理员对文章的管理,还包括对文章类型的管理,即添加和删除文章类型。
(3)管理文章评论。管理员对评论管理直接操作数据库表“Remark_info”,系统显示所有评论相关信息,根据需要删除评论信息。
(4)管理公告。管理员根据网站的需要添加和删除网站内公告。
[来源:http://think58.com]
上一篇:ASP.NET061-(C#)人事管理系统/人力资源管理系统(SQL数据库)
下一篇:ASP.NET057-(C#)网上作业批改系统(SQL数据库)